Brainerd wins final relay, dual meet
SARTELL - As Brainerd Warriors coach Dan Anderson said, "The meet came down to 16/100ths of a second."

That was the margin of victory for Brainerd's 400 freestyle relay of Nikki Hansen, Destiney Schindele, Sarah Dens and Siri Smith in the final event of the night as the Warriors beat the Sartell Sabres 97-89 in Central Lakes Conference action Thursday.

"They had to go 1-3 to beat us," Anderson said. "(Sartell) took one person off the (A) relay and put her on their B relay. That worked out for us because we ended up winning by 16/100ths of a second."

Brainerd won despite only one other victory, by Sam Smith in diving. Diving teammates Katie and Tiffany Etterman finished 2-3 to help the Warriors score 10 points in that event.

"It's hard to win when they win almost every event," Anderson said. "The only way to outpoint them is to go 2-3-4 in every event. That's the way it was in a lot of events, like the 200 free. They win and we go 2-4-5. The whole meet was like that.

"Basically, our 2-3-4 girls were better than their 2-3-4 girls. It was a real team effort. A rule of thumb usually is if you can win two relays you're probably going to win the meet. We won one relay - barely.

"Those girls had a lot of pressure on them (in the last relay). They had to win the relay to win the meet. They did a great job."
